The inaugural NoiseGate Festival is a collaboration between The United Nations Sustainable Development Solutions Network (UN-SDSN) Global Arts Initiative, Citygram, Harvestworks, Monthly Music Hackathon, Music of Reality, Kadenze, ThinkCoffee, University of Redlands. The theme of the festival is centered on the environment in a broad sense, while also aiming to bring awareness to spatial noise, with a particular focus on urban noise pollution.  More information: http://www.unsdsnarts.org/noisegate-festival

This program is rooted in our relationship with the physical world.  Man-made noise, as with any other kind of pollution, masks parts of our world and renders it different from before.  As a word in our cultural language, noise is often associated with “non-music” and the ugly, but noise is everywhere on this earth, and is part of its sheer beauty, when one listens.
